Abstract:
Young professionals and senior executives alike approach high-stakes situations much like day-to-day influence attempts: they wing it. They may get the content ready, typically in a presentation, an outline, or even a script for the opening. They have some gut feel for the audience or the counterparty — their likes and dislikes and, therefore, what to lead with and what to avoid (e.g., “He hates PowerPoint!”). Especially for top executives, past success may reinforce the belief that they “have a sixth sense that’s on the money and works most of the time,” not realizing that their success might not be replicable as circumstances change…
